About the Role: Reporting to the Head of Procurement, you will play a critical role in managing end-to-end sourcing activities, primarily focusing on indirect categories such as Information Technology (Software, Hardware, Cloud), Market Data, Professional Services, and Corporate Services. You will act as a trusted advisor to internal stakeholders, ensuring maximum commercial value while mitigating third-party risks.
Key Responsibilities:
- Strategic Sourcing: Lead the end-to-end RFx process (RFI, RFP, RFQ) for assigned categories across the APAC region. Develop and execute effective sourcing strategies to drive cost optimization and commercial value.
- Contract Negotiation: Negotiate complex commercial terms, pricing models, and Service Level Agreements (SLAs) with global and regional vendors, ensuring alignment with the firm’s objectives.
- Stakeholder Partnering: Act as a dedicated procurement business partner to internal business units (e.g., IT, Operations, Investment teams). Advise senior stakeholders on market trends, supplier capabilities, and procurement best practices.
- Vendor & Risk Management: Evaluate supplier performance and conduct regular business reviews. Ensure all procurement activities comply with internal risk frameworks and local regulatory requirements (e.g., SFC guidelines on third-party risk management).
- Process Improvement: Identify opportunities to streamline procurement workflows, enhance policy compliance, and drive operational efficiency across the Source-to-Pay (S2P) lifecycle.
Requirements:
- Education: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ain Management, Business Administration, Finance, or a related discipline. Professional qualifications such as CIPS are highly advantageous.
- Experience: Minimum 4 to 7 years of strategic sourcing and procurement experience, preferably gained within the Financial Services, Asset Management, or Banking sectors.
- Category Expertise: Proven track record in sourcing IT, Market Data, or Professional Services is a distinct advantage.
- Skillset: Exceptional negotiation, analytical, and problem-solving skills. Strong commercial acumen with the ability to navigate complex contractual structures.
- Communication: Excellent interpersonal and stakeholder management skills. Fluency in both written and spoken English and Chinese (Cantonese/Mandarin) is required.
